How to Let Go of Your Car Easier (Emotionally)?
Selling a car is easy—until you realise it’s not just a machine, but a companion that has been with you through road trips, late-night drives, and countless memories. Letting go of a car with sentimental value can feel like breaking up with an old friend. But don’t worry—we’re here to help you navigate this emotional ride with ease.
1. Acknowledge the Sentiment
First things first: it’s okay to feel attached to your car. Maybe it was your first big purchase, or it’s been with you through major milestones. Acknowledge that these emotions are valid, but also remind yourself that memories aren’t tied to the car itself—they live with you.
2. Capture the Memories
Before saying goodbye, take some time to appreciate the moments you’ve had with your car:
- Snap some photos or record a video of your car in its best light.
- Go for one last meaningful drive to relive your favourite trips.
- Write down some fun stories that happened in your car.
